The omnibox
TabOasis registers a keyword in Chrome’s address bar. It is the fastest route to a saved link when you are already typing a URL.
Using it
Section titled “Using it”- Click into the address bar and type
bm. - Press Space or Tab. The bar switches to Search bookmarks: and TabOasis takes over the suggestions.
- Keep typing. Up to six matches appear, each labelled with its type.
- Enter on one to go there.
What it searches
Section titled “What it searches”Items in the profile you are currently in, matching on title, body or URL. Archived items are excluded.
It is a plain substring match, not the fuzzy scoring Spotlight uses, and it stops at six results. For anything more involved, open the board and search there.
What Enter does
Section titled “What Enter does”- A bookmark — opens its URL, in this tab or a new one depending on how you pressed Enter.
- Anything without a single URL — a task, a note, or a tab group with several links — opens the TabOasis board instead, with that text already typed into Spotlight so you can act on it there.
